Naomi Kadinoff
Naomi Kadinoff's artistic practice is intertwined with our emotions, vulnerabilities, and resilience. She explores the physicality of form and the weight of both physical and emotional space. Her sculptures evolve organically, layering slips, oxides, and embedded materials to reveal unexpected textures—some raw, some brooding, some delicate. The resulting surfaces tell a story of tension and transformation, balancing fragility and strength. She is passionate about the intersection of art and wellbeing and integrates social-emotional learning into her teaching. Recently, she co-founded The Art of Your Wellbeing, a community-based therapeutic art initiative. She believes art isn’t only about creating objects—it’s about connection, healing, and finding language for what cannot be spoken. Her work asks: how do we hold space for both the raw and the refined, the controlled and the chaotic, the broken and the whole? These questions guide her hands and heart, shaping her creative voice.
